Linen, derived from the flax plant (Linum usitatissimum), is renowned for its exceptional strength, absorbency, and durability. These attributes make it ideally suited for demanding kitchen environments. Key technical parameters for assessing 100% linen teatowels include:
The inherent structure of flax fibers provides natural breathability, microbial resistance, and hypoallergenic qualities, making pure linen kitchen tea towel options a superior choice for health-conscious and high-hygiene environments.
| Parameter | Typical Value Range | Benefit for B2B |
|---|---|---|
| Material Composition | 100% Flax Linen | Superior performance, sustainability, hypoallergenic. |
| GSM (Grams per Square Meter) | 180-250 | Optimal absorbency, quick drying, durable feel. |
| Size (Standard) | 45x65 cm (18x26 in) | Standardized for commercial laundry, ergonomic for use. |
| Dyeing Process | Reactive or Pigment Dyes | Colorfastness, compliance with environmental standards. |
| Shrinkage Rate | ≤3-5% after first wash | Predictable sizing, extended product life. |
| Linting Property | Minimal to None | Ideal for polishing, maintains cleanliness. |
The production of high-quality 100% linen teatowels involves a meticulous series of steps, ensuring the integrity and performance of the final product. This process is optimized for efficiency and quality control, enabling competitive wholesale price and consistent supply for bulk buy orders.
1. Flax Cultivation & Harvesting
Selection of premium flax varieties. Harvesting when fibers are mature.
2. Retting
Decomposition of pectin to separate fibers from stalks. Typically dew or water retting.
3. Scutching & Heckling
Removal of woody parts (shives). Combing (heckling) to separate long linen fibers.
4. Spinning
Fibers are spun into fine, strong linen yarns, suitable for weaving.
5. Weaving
Yarns are woven into fabric on modern looms. Patterns like linen kitchen towel striped or checkered hand towel are created.
6. Bleaching, Dyeing & Finishing
Fabric is bleached for purity, dyed to specifications, and finished (e.g., softened, pre-shrunk).
7. Cutting & Sewing
Fabric is cut to exact dimensions and expertly sewn, including hemming and labeling.
8. Quality Control & Packaging
Each towel undergoes rigorous inspection (e.g., ISO, OEKO-TEX standards) before packaging for wholesale order.

The technical advantages of 100% linen teatowels are multifaceted, offering superior performance compared to blended or pure cotton alternatives. These benefits directly impact operational efficiency, cost-effectiveness, and brand perception in B2B applications.
| Feature | 100% Linen Tea Towel | 100% Cotton Tea Towel | B2B Impact |
|---|---|---|---|
| Absorbency Rate | Excellent, up to 20% dry weight | Good, but often feels damp sooner | More effective drying, fewer towels needed. |
| Drying Time | Very Fast | Moderate to Slow | Reduces laundry cycles, prevents bacterial growth. |
| Durability (Wash Cycles) | Superior (100+ cycles) | Good (50-70 cycles) | Lower replacement costs, extended investment return. |
| Linting | Minimal to None | Moderate | Perfect for streak-free polishing, higher quality finish. |
| Environmental Impact | Low (less water, pesticides) | Higher (more water, pesticides) | Aligns with corporate sustainability goals. |
| Aesthetic & Feel | Crisp, luxurious, softens with use | Soft, sometimes bulky | Elevated brand perception, premium experience. |
